NATA Pilot Short & Long Term Disability Insurance (Loss of Medical License)
Loss of License Insurance covers more than traditional disability insurance because it takes into account the pilot’s ability to hold an FAA Medical Certificate. A medication or small medical issue can keep you out of the cockpit.

NATA Life & Accidental Death Insurance
Term Life Insurance is one of the most important ways to complete your financial plan. Life insurance designed specifically for pilots and spouses. Up to 1.5 million in coverage with NO exclusions, except suicide which is removed after 2 years.
